After an incredible journey, The Garage on King will conclude food hall operations on April 5, 2026, as the property prepares for its next chapter.
When we opened our doors, the goal was simple. Create a place in Downtown Martinsburg where new restaurant ideas could launch, where entrepreneurs could test concepts with lower risk, and where the community could gather around great food and shared experiences.
Over the past two years, The Garage became a true restaurant incubator for Martinsburg. The space hosted 15 different food concepts, processed more than 140,000 customer orders, and welcomed thousands of visitors into downtown. Along the way, The Garage held community events, fundraisers, private dinners, and meetings that brought new energy to the district.
Most importantly, the project helped local chefs and small business owners take their first steps. Several vendors who started at The Garage are now positioned to pursue their own independent brick and mortar locations in Downtown Martinsburg. Supporting that type of entrepreneurial growth was always at the heart of the project.
We are proud of the role The Garage played in strengthening the local food scene and contributing to the continued revitalization of downtown.
